Gina Torres to headline Dracula reimagining The Brides
Suits and Pearson star Gina Torres has nabbed the lead role in The Brides, a “sexy contemporary” reimagining of Bram Stoker’s Dracula from Riverdale and Chilling Adventures of Sabrina creator Roberto Aguirre-Sacasa and Greg Berlanti’s Berlanti Productions.
